Desenvolvimento de um sistema de gestão bibliotecária baseado em linha de produto de software

Software Product Unes (LPS) were created to generate reusable component systems, then reducing the cost and time of production of final software. Consequently, reusable characteristics and comportment, also called domain requirements, are designed and implemented in a way that, when a product is cre...

ver descrição completa

Autor principal: Saldanha, Henry Lucas
Formato: Trabalho de Conclusão de Curso (Graduação)
Idioma: Português
Publicado em: Universidade Tecnológica Federal do Paraná 2020
Assuntos:
Acesso em linha: http://repositorio.utfpr.edu.br/jspui/handle/1/15995
Tags: Adicionar Tag
Sem tags, seja o primeiro a adicionar uma tag!
id riut-1-15995
recordtype dspace
spelling riut-1-159952020-11-19T18:25:14Z Desenvolvimento de um sistema de gestão bibliotecária baseado em linha de produto de software Development of a library management system based in software product lines Saldanha, Henry Lucas Andrade, Vinícius Camargo Andrade, Vinícius Camargo Matos, Simone Nasser Antunes, Diego Roberto Software - Desenvolvimento Software de aplicação Estrutura de domínio Projeto de produto Computer software - Development Application software Domain structure Product design CNPQ::CIENCIAS EXATAS E DA TERRA::CIENCIA DA COMPUTACAO Software Product Unes (LPS) were created to generate reusable component systems, then reducing the cost and time of production of final software. Consequently, reusable characteristics and comportment, also called domain requirements, are designed and implemented in a way that, when a product is created from an LPS, its development is simpler, since it is only a specification of the applications. This work aims at the development of a LPS for a domain librarian, for this purpose, three softwares were chosen referring to librarian management and from them were identified, analyzed, designed, implemented and tested common requirements. Then it was possible to observe that the process for the construction of a LPS is complex and has a high cost in relation to the development of a specific software. After developing the software product line, a product was designed and constructed from it to demonstrate the main advantage of LPS, the reuse. Linhas de Produto de Software (LPS) foram desenvolvidas para a criação de sistemas com componentes reusáveis, com isso, diminuindo o custo e tempo de produção de um software final. Sendo assim, características e comportamentos reusáveis, também chamados de requisitos de domínio, são projetados e implementados de forma que, quando houver a criação de um produto a partir da LPS, o seu desenvolvimento é mais simples, pois é necessário apenas a elaboração dos requisitos específicos da aplicação. Este trabalho tem como objetivo o desenvolvimento de uma LPS para o domínio bibliotecário, para tal propósito, foram escolhidos três softwares referentes a gestão bibliotecária e a partir deles foram identificados, analisados, projetados, implementados e testados requisitos comuns. Com isso, foi possível observar que o processo para a construção de uma LPS é complexo e tem um alto custo em relação ao desenvolvimento de um software especifico. Após o desenvolvimento da linha de produto de software, foi elaborado e construído um produto a partir da mesma para demonstrar principal vantagem da LPS, o reuso. 2020-11-19T18:25:14Z 2020-11-19T18:25:14Z 2019-06-24 bachelorThesis SALDANHA, Henry Lucas. Desenvolvimento de um sistema de gestão bibliotecária baseado em linha de produto de software. 2019. 99 f. Trabalho de Conclusão de Curso (Ciência da Computação) - Universidade Tecnológica Federal do Paraná, Ponta Grossa, 2019. http://repositorio.utfpr.edu.br/jspui/handle/1/15995 por openAccess application/pdf Universidade Tecnológica Federal do Paraná Ponta Grossa Brasil Departamento Acadêmico de Informática Ciência da Computação UTFPR
institution Universidade Tecnológica Federal do Paraná
collection RIUT
language Português
topic Software - Desenvolvimento
Software de aplicação
Estrutura de domínio
Projeto de produto
Computer software - Development
Application software
Domain structure
Product design
CNPQ::CIENCIAS EXATAS E DA TERRA::CIENCIA DA COMPUTACAO
spellingShingle Software - Desenvolvimento
Software de aplicação
Estrutura de domínio
Projeto de produto
Computer software - Development
Application software
Domain structure
Product design
CNPQ::CIENCIAS EXATAS E DA TERRA::CIENCIA DA COMPUTACAO
Saldanha, Henry Lucas
Desenvolvimento de um sistema de gestão bibliotecária baseado em linha de produto de software
description Software Product Unes (LPS) were created to generate reusable component systems, then reducing the cost and time of production of final software. Consequently, reusable characteristics and comportment, also called domain requirements, are designed and implemented in a way that, when a product is created from an LPS, its development is simpler, since it is only a specification of the applications. This work aims at the development of a LPS for a domain librarian, for this purpose, three softwares were chosen referring to librarian management and from them were identified, analyzed, designed, implemented and tested common requirements. Then it was possible to observe that the process for the construction of a LPS is complex and has a high cost in relation to the development of a specific software. After developing the software product line, a product was designed and constructed from it to demonstrate the main advantage of LPS, the reuse.
format Trabalho de Conclusão de Curso (Graduação)
author Saldanha, Henry Lucas
author_sort Saldanha, Henry Lucas
title Desenvolvimento de um sistema de gestão bibliotecária baseado em linha de produto de software
title_short Desenvolvimento de um sistema de gestão bibliotecária baseado em linha de produto de software
title_full Desenvolvimento de um sistema de gestão bibliotecária baseado em linha de produto de software
title_fullStr Desenvolvimento de um sistema de gestão bibliotecária baseado em linha de produto de software
title_full_unstemmed Desenvolvimento de um sistema de gestão bibliotecária baseado em linha de produto de software
title_sort desenvolvimento de um sistema de gestão bibliotecária baseado em linha de produto de software
publisher Universidade Tecnológica Federal do Paraná
publishDate 2020
citation SALDANHA, Henry Lucas. Desenvolvimento de um sistema de gestão bibliotecária baseado em linha de produto de software. 2019. 99 f. Trabalho de Conclusão de Curso (Ciência da Computação) - Universidade Tecnológica Federal do Paraná, Ponta Grossa, 2019.
url http://repositorio.utfpr.edu.br/jspui/handle/1/15995
_version_ 1805318591209275392
score 10,814766